Abstract
Pine weevils (Hylobius abietis) fed less on bark of lodgepole pine (Pinus c ontorta) than on bark of Scots pine (P. sylvestris). Two pine weevil anfife edants, ethyl trans-cinnamate and ethyl 2,3-dibromo-3-phenyl-propanoate, we re isolated from bark of lodgepole pine. These two compounds significantly reduced pine weevil feeding in a laboratory bioassay. In field assays, the second compound significantly decreased pine weevil damage on planted seedl ings. Ethyl 2,3-dibromo-3-phenylpropanoate has not previously been reported as a natural product.
